Agri expo attracts good crowds

The two-day ‘Agri Expo – Kumari 2015’ attracted good crowds from different walks of life in Nagercoil.
The exhibition, the brainchild of Collector Sajjansingh R. Chavan, had 35 stalls put up by agriculture and allied departments.
Officials explained to visitors various schemes offered by the government for improving agricultural practices through video documents and demonstrations.
Speaking at the valedictory function on Saturday night, Mr. Chavan said the expo was organised for the first time in the district with a view to bringing modern and scientific methods of farming to the farmers. Demonstrations were organised by the officials on how to control bugs in seedlings and agriculture produce.
Information regarding allied sectors such as animal husbandry, fisheries and agriculture marketing were also provided by the departments concerned.
Progressive farmers who achieved record yield of agricultural produce were given certificates of merit and welfare assistance.
Subsidy given
Mr. Chavan gave a total subsidy of Rs. 1.5 lakh through agriculture and horticulture departments to 15 Amma Pannai Mahalir Groups and Rs. 33,250 to four beneficiaries from Coconut Development Board.
District Revenue Officer A. Udhayakumar, Joint Director of Agriculture Pon. Kaatha Perumal were also present.
